Abstract

A spherical sealed butterfly valve mainly solves the problems that a valve seat and a butterfly board of an existing butterfly valve are difficult to install in a matched mode and the sealing performance is poor. The spherical sealed butterfly valve is characterized in that a valve seat (3) is fixed in a valve body (1), a concave spherical surface (31) is machined on the valve seat (3), a butterfly board (4) is arranged in the valve seat (3), a convex spherical surface (41) matched with the concave spherical surface (31) is arranged on the butterfly board (4), a containing groove (5) is formed in the convex spherical surface (41), and a first sealing ring (6) is arranged in the containing groove (5). Spherical sealing is adopted by the spherical sealed butterfly valve, so that the sealing performance of the valve is improved, assembly is convenient, the butterfly board is not prone to damage, and the problem that once the butterfly valve is not installed in place, the butterfly valve leaks is solved.

Description

Ball face sealing butterfly valve
Technical field
The utility model relates to a kind of butterfly valve, is specifically related to a kind of ball face sealing butterfly valve.
Background technique
In prior art, between the valve seat of tradition butterfly valve and butterfly plate, the cylinder inner planes that adopt coordinate more, there is certain drawback in the fit system of this structure: between butterfly plate and valve seat, can not coordinate too tightly, if coordinate too tight, valve switch is just very difficult, if do not exert oneself, is just difficult to Open valve or complete throttle down, and the throttle down of exerting oneself, butterfly plate causes damage with regard to being easy to distortion.Yet, if butterfly plate coordinates defective tightness with valve seat, be easy to produce and leak.

Embodiment
Below in conjunction with accompanying drawing, the utility model embodiment is described further:
If Fig. 1 is in conjunction with as shown in Fig. 2 to 5, a kind of ball face sealing butterfly valve, comprise valve body 1, valve rod 2, in described valve body 1, be fixed with valve seat 3, on described valve seat 3, be processed with concave spherical surface 31, in described valve seat 3, be provided with butterfly plate 4, described butterfly plate 4 is provided with the protruding sphere 41 with concave spherical surface 31 adaptations, described protruding sphere 41 is provided with standing groove 5, is provided with the first seal ring 6 in described standing groove 5.
Described butterfly plate 4 one end are provided with square opening 42, and the other end is provided with circular port 43, and described valve rod 2 ends and square opening 42 are suitable, in described circular port 43, are provided with rotating shaft 7, and valve body 1 is inserted in described rotating shaft 7.Simple installation, efficiency is high, and valve rod 2 inserts square opening 42, and rotation valve rod 2, just can complete the keying of valve.
Described valve seat 3 is provided with the circular groove 32 with valve body 1 adaptation, and described circular groove 32 places are provided with two through holes 33, and described through hole 33 aligns with square opening 42, circular port 43.Valve seat 3 is directly fastened on valve body 1 by circular groove 32, and valve rod 2 can directly insert square opening 42 through through hole 33, has simplified installation, has improved manufacturing efficiency.
Described valve seat 3 is provided with seal groove 8 with the contacting point of valve body 1, is provided with successively butterfly spring 81, the seal ring 82 with cone tank, conical seal ring 83, the second seal ring 84 in described seal groove 8.Adopt interference fit, butterfly spring 81 each seal rings of extruding, mechanism's good airproof performance.
Between described valve rod 2 and valve body 1, be provided with the 3rd seal ring 9.
The concrete use of the utility model is as follows: during work, and by driving mechanism rotation valve rod 2, opening/shutting valve, the sphere on valve seat 3, butterfly plate 4 cooperatively interacts, and matching requirements are low, and complete after assembling good seal performance.
The beneficial effect of model utility is: adopts ball face sealing, not only promoted the sealing of valve, and easy to assembly, not fragile butterfly plate, solved the butterfly valve seal problem that just can leak not in place.
